A spherical body of mass 100 g is dropped from a height of 10 m from the ground. After hitting the ground, the body rebounds to a height of 5 m . The impulse of force imparted by the ground to the body is given by: (given g = 9 . 8 m s - 2 )

Options

  1. A4 . 32 kg m s - 1
  2. B43 . 2 kg m s - 1
  3. C23 . 9 kg m s - 1
  4. D2 . 39 kg m s - 1

Correct answer

D. 2 . 39 kg m s - 1

Step-by-step solution

Using equation of motion with constant acceleration, we can write: v 1 = 2 g h 1 and v 2 = 2 g h 2 Now, required impulse I → = Δ p → = p → f - p → i Given, M = 0 . 1 kg Therefore, I = Δ p = 0 . 1 ( 2 × 9 . 8 × 5 - ( - 2 × 9 . 8 × 10 ) ) = 0 . 1 ( 7 2 + 14 ) ≈ 2 . 39 kg m s - 1
